7 Proven Ways to Streamline Volunteer Recruitment and Retention

1. Optimize Your Online Presence

In the digital era, the visibility of your organization and how well you can attract volunteers to your cause is critical. Maximize the success of your mission, values, and role of volunteers with an effective presence on your website and social media channels. Engaging content, incredible success stories, and step-by-step directions should be featured to pique the interest of potential volunteers. Use dynamic visuals, gripping videos, and emotion-filled narratives to appeal to everyone's enthusiasm and dedication to hop on board. A strong online presence is the first step to building a passionate volunteer base.


2. Tap into the Power of Social Media

Utilize various trending social media platforms to reach a large audience and promote your business. Produce shareable content, use targeted advertising, and interact with your followers. Encourage your volunteers to blog about their experiences and act as brand ambassadors for your organization. Utilizing social media to its full potential will help you find volunteers eager to contribute and passionate about your cause.


3. Streamline the Application Process

The application process for volunteers should be as simple and easy to follow as possible. Make an application form for online submission that efficiently collects the necessary data. Avoid requesting unnecessary information that might turn off potential volunteers. Establish expectations for the response time and provide detailed instructions on how to apply. 4. Personalize Volunteer Assignments

Regarding volunteer work, there is no one size fits all. Although by using a robust volunteer management platform, you can match an individuals' skills, interests, and availability with suitable roles, and personalize the volunteer experience. Conduct a thorough assessment of their strengths and preferences during the onboarding process and assign tasks that fit with their skills and areas of interest. Long-term commitment and support for your cause are likely from volunteers who feel appreciated and work on worthwhile projects.


5. Foster a Culture of Appreciation

The retention of volunteers is greatly aided by appreciation. By frequently praising and thanking them for their work, you can foster an atmosphere of gratitude. Plan volunteer appreciation activities, compose unique thank-you letters, and openly acknowledge their accomplishments. Create a volunteer recognition program that recognizes accomplishments and exceptional contributions. When volunteers feel valued and appreciated, they act as brand ambassadors for your business, encouraging others to support your cause through word-of-mouth.


6. Provide Ongoing Training and Support

By providing ongoing training and assistance, you can invest in the growth and development of your volunteers. Give them access to tools, training sessions, and mentorship opportunities that will improve their knowledge and skills. Provide frequent check-ins to make sure volunteers feel supported and to address any issues or worries they might have. You can foster a strong community of volunteers dedicated to making a difference by investing in their personal and professional growth.


7. Seek and Act on Feedback

Volunteers can be a great resource for suggestions and insights. Ask for their feedback and ideas on how to make volunteering better regularly. Listen to their suggestions and conduct surveys and feedback sessions. Incorporate their suggestions into your strategies and procedures in a proactive manner. Volunteers are more committed to the success of your organization when they perceive that their voices are heard and that their opinions matter.
